Спосіб побудови інформаційної інфраструктури для забезпечення діяльності факультету на базі навчально-методичного комплексу KPI-Connect
dc.contributor.advisor | Клименко, Ірина Анатоліївна | |
dc.contributor.author | Грищенко, Костянтин Миколайович | |
dc.date.accessioned | 2021-06-18T13:08:07Z | |
dc.date.available | 2021-06-18T13:08:07Z | |
dc.date.issued | 2021 | |
dc.description.abstractuk | Дисертація складається із вступу та 3 розділів. Сумарний обсяг роботи – 115 аркушів, містить 37 ілюстрацій та 2 таблиці. В ході роботи було використано 42 джерела. Актуальність. Розробка компоненту факультету в рамках навчально-методичного комплексу є перспективною, адже нині навчальні процеси у ВНЗ досі залишаються неавтоматизованими. У контексті створення розподіленої системи за засадами мікросервісної архітектури невирішеним є питання забезпечення необхідною інформаційною інфраструктурою. В рамках усе більшої автоматизації процесу розробки програмного забезпечення на різних етапах постає питання динамічного надання необхідної інфраструктури з можливістю масштабування з розширенням функціоналу системи чи бази користувачів, що також задовольняє загальну розподілену архітектуру системи. Мета і завдання дослідження. Метою магістерської роботи розробка такого способу автоматичного створення та підтримування інформаційної інфраструктури, за результатами якого буде отримано масштабований компонент забезпечення діяльності факультету в рамках інформаційної системи з мікросервісною архітектурою. Для досягнення поставленої мети в магістерські дисертації вирішено такі задачі: 1. Аналіз принципів роботи та створення інформаційної інфраструктури. 2. Формування списку програмного забезпечення для забезпечення діяльності факультету в рамках навчально-методичного комплексу університету та аналіз отриманого результату для визначення вимог щодо забезпечення інформаційною інфраструктурою. 3. Обґрунтування обраної архітектури інформаційної інфраструктури та стеку технологій для створення окремих її компонентів. 4. Створення конфігурацій в рамках обраного інструментарію для розгортання розподіленої інфраструктури з можливістю масштабування. 5. Візуалізація й аналіз отриманих результатів у контексті використання ресурсів та швидкодії сервісів. Об’єкт дослідження – інфраструктурне забезпечення інформаційних систем, що реалізовані за мікросервісною архітектурою. Предмет дослідження – спосіб забезпечення масштабованою інфраструктурою інформаційної системи з мікросервісною архітектурою. Методи досліджень. В рамках вирішення поставлених задач було використано теоретичні методи досліджень: аналіз та класифікація інформаційної інфраструктури, абстрагування від апаратної та програмної частини задля формування списку вимог до інфраструктури, пояснення обраного стеку технологій та конкретних програмних продуктів, синтез загального способу побудови інфраструктури на різних її рівнях та узагальнення отриманих результатів задля їх візуалізації – а також емпіричний метод експерименту для визначення кількісних і якісних вимог до апаратного забезпечення. Наукова новизна одержаних результатів. Розроблений спосіб дозволяє створити інформаційну інфраструктуру для забезпечення роботи компоненту факультету в рамках розподіленого навчально-методичного комплексу незалежно від апаратного та програмного забезпечення фізичного обладнання, що має властивості масштабування, відмовостійкості і надає спосіб автоматизації тестування, доставки та розгортання нових версій програмних продуктів в рамках системи. Практична значимість результатів дослідження. Отримана за результатами роботи інформаційна інфраструктура використовується для забезпечення діяльності факультету в рамках науково-методичного комплексу KPI-Connect, що впроваджена у використання на кафедрі Обчислювальної Техніки факультету Інформатики та обчислювальної техніки Київського політехнічного інституту імені Ігоря Сікорського, а її підтримування відбувається більшою мірою в автоматичному режимі. Публікації. Результати дисертації було апробовано такими публікаціями: 1. Hryshchenko K. Building Kubernetes-powered applications on CI/CD pipelines / Hryshchenko K. // Science and Technology of the XXI Century: Proceedings of the XXI International Students R&D Online Conference (Kyiv, Ukraine, December 17, 2020). – Kyiv, 2020. Part IІI. P. 47-48. 2. Hryshchenko K. Development prospects of universities’ educational and methodological systems on the example of the “KPI-Connect” platform / Butskyi Y., Hryshchenko K. // I International Scientific and Theoretical Conference «Formation of innovative potential of world science» (Tel-Aviv, State of Israel, May 07, 2021). – Tel-Aviv, 2021. Volume 1. P. 163-170. DOI: 10.36074/scientia-07.05.2021. | uk |
dc.format.page | 115 с. | uk |
dc.identifier.citation | Грищенко, К. М. Спосіб побудови інформаційної інфраструктури для забезпечення діяльності факультету на базі навчально-методичного комплексу KPI-Connect : магістерська дис. : 123 Комп’ютерна інженерія / Грищенко Костянтин Миколайович. - Київ, 2021. - 115 с. | uk |
dc.identifier.uri | https://ela.kpi.ua/handle/123456789/41627 | |
dc.language.iso | uk | uk |
dc.publisher | КПІ ім. Ігоря Сікорського | uk |
dc.publisher.place | Київ | uk |
dc.subject | інформаційна інфраструктура | uk |
dc.subject | процеси CI/CD | uk |
dc.subject | масштабована розподілена архітектура | uk |
dc.subject | Vagrant | uk |
dc.subject | Ansible | uk |
dc.subject | Kubernetes | uk |
dc.subject.udc | 004.418 | uk |
dc.title | Спосіб побудови інформаційної інфраструктури для забезпечення діяльності факультету на базі навчально-методичного комплексу KPI-Connect | uk |
dc.type | Master Thesis | uk |
Файли
Контейнер файлів
1 - 1 з 1
Вантажиться...
- Назва:
- Hryschenko_magistr.pdf
- Розмір:
- 2.08 MB
- Формат:
- Adobe Portable Document Format
- Опис:
Ліцензійна угода
1 - 1 з 1
Ескіз недоступний
- Назва:
- license.txt
- Розмір:
- 9.01 KB
- Формат:
- Item-specific license agreed upon to submission
- Опис: